Flood Watch issued August 19 at 2:35AM CDT until August 20 at 1:00AM CDT by NWS Lincoln IL
* WHAT...Flooding caused by excessive rainfall is possible.
* WHERE...Portions of central, east central, and west central
Illinois, including the following counties, in central Illinois,
De Witt, Logan, Macon, Marshall, Mason, McLean, Menard, Peoria,
Piatt, Stark, Tazewell and Woodford. In east central Illinois,
Champaign and Vermilion. In west central Illinois, Fulton and Knox.
* WHEN...From 1 PM CDT this afternoon through late tonight.
* IMPACTS...Excessive runoff may result in flooding of rivers,
creeks, streams, and other low-lying and flood-prone locations.
Creeks and streams may rise out of their banks. Flooding may occur
in poor drainage and urban areas.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S...
- A narrow band of showers and/or thunderstorms are forecast to
set up in a west-east orientation across central IL, where
the flooding and very heavy rain occurred late last week,
this afternoon into the late evening. Pockets of 2-5 inches
are possible locally.
